March 18 - 31, 2012 We have had such a pleasant winter that some of our spring plants are already getting ready to bloom. God has been very kind to us once again. With thanksgiving in our hearts, and with sincere concern for other s around us who have been victims of destructive weather, we are entering that time of the year when God’s creation cries out with silent shouts—“Resurrection, Resurrection.” Trees and flowers that looked dead are bursting with new life. We are surrounded by signs of life, hope, and new ener- gy. God has been so good to cause His glory to declare itself in His creation. May this renewed energy invigorate each of us in being “His workmanship, created unto good works.” We have so much to do. A reading of the newsletter in which this article appears will help you to see many won- derful opportunities for spiritual growth, the making of new friends, and the challenge to make an eternal difference for Christ again or for the very first time. In the most famous Bible text in all the world, Psalm 23, we find these enlightening words: “He causes me to lie down in green pasture.” Does the idea of “green” pasture not remind you of the spring of the year? Then, just in case all we are to do is enjoy some spring fever wallowing around in the fresh green grass, the Psalmist adds these very appro- priate words: “He leads me beside the still waters.” Notice the connection! He has us to lie down and rest in order to lead us on further to give us the sustaining water of life. He never gives us a work to do without the means by which His work is to be done. “Lord, help us to rejoice in your provision and be faithful to your calling.” Love in Jesus, Bro.
